Job Description

Position Description:

The Sr Business Systems Specialist assists and contributes to the design, development, and deployment of business systems to meet division goals and objectives. This role will act as a bridge between departments to help IT members understand business objectives and requirements, as well as help stakeholders utilize the full functionality of the systems available.

Provide effective support for Finance and Accounting systems including Oracle ERP (General Ledger, AP, Assets, Procurement, Fusion Accounting Hub), Oracle EPM (ARCS), and Finance Data Lake. Maintain and enhance system configuration, security, and reporting. Ensure data integrity of financial systems through validation and balancing. Maintain appropriate controls. Implement system and process improvements that promote stability, data integrity, system performance and process efficiency. Perform inside of a highly collaborative team that solves problems in a collective and cooperative manner.

Position Location:

This is a hybrid role working partially in-office (Lincoln, NE) and partially from home.

What you do:



  • Operationally support third party application systems.
  • Implement configuration and workflow changes.
  • Administer system security.
  • Manage process scheduling.
  • Execute changes according to change management protocols.
  • Resolve issues for end users.
  • Validate and balance system feeds.
  • Facilitate system upgrades and refreshes.
  • Validate system changes.
  • Coordinate user acceptance testing.
  • Recommend system improvements to support business objectives.
  • Develop and manage reporting from production systems and data lake.
  • Maintain system documentation and SOPs.
  • Other duties as assigned.


What you bring:



  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ent combination of education and experience required.
  • 1-3 years of related experience required. Relevant experience could include experience working within finance systems, experience in system configuration, experience as a business system admin, or any combination of the same.
  • Experience working with Oracle (Fusion ERP, EPM, etc.) desired.
  • Reporting and analytics development experience in tools such as Power BI, SmartView, OTBI, BI Publisher and strong Excel skills desired.
